    Kelcee's OK

    Kelcee had her recheck this morning. Last month Dr. Amy thought there might be an abdominal growth. So we had to go back for a recheck. The blood work was all sort of OK, better than the yr before, but not perfect, still slightly out of range. She is 14 so in the first stages of kidney problems. But being on the new foods for 2 yrs has seemed to help some. (Waltham prescp. and Wellness mixed ) Her blood looked better on the tests. So today Dr. Kim checked her out and said there is nothing that she can feel. It may have been a "BIG" stool they felt. So anyway she got the green light to return home with Nina and me.
